## Runbook: Harlequin Component Library — Version Drift Check

For the weekly sync: before reporting library status, run the drift check. It compares the versions consumed by each downstream app against the latest published release of Harlequin and flags anything more than two minors behind. Flagged apps go into the sync notes with an owner assigned. The check takes about four minutes and is safe to run during business hours. It reads published version records from the registry database via the connection string below.

database URL for bahop-yagep: mssql://sildor_svc:35ha7jz@db-fb6d.nelvrodyn.example:5432/casath

Subject: On-call notes for the metrics sidecar

Hi — welcome to the Thornby on-call rotation. The metrics-aggregation sidecar runs alongside every service pod and flushes to the collector every thirty seconds. If it falls behind, you'll see gaps in dashboards before any real outage. Restarting the sidecar is safe and usually sufficient. The full troubleshooting flowchart is on the internal page below.

dashboard of bagep-taguf = https://vault.nelvrodata.internal/ticket

Handover Note — Regional Sales Review

For department heads: I am passing the eastern region review to Director Mavelle. Q3 figures for the Castermont territory are compiled; the Brynley accounts remain under reconciliation. Please give her your updated forecasts by Thursday. The confidential outlook informing next quarter's targets appears below.

board note of tagug-hahag: Praionax Logistics is in early talks to buy Julaxek Group for about $36.3 million. The Julmir launch date is March 1, and nothing goes to the press before then.

## Deployment

The `stringsift` extraction script runs as a post-merge hook on the Vellamore CI runners. It scans the `ui/` tree, extracts translatable strings, and pushes catalogs to the Lindqvist translation queue. Reviewers should verify the catalog diff before approving. The script reads its deploy-time configuration from the values below:

config for yahof-tajop:
zorath:
  pin: 7493
  metrics_host: metrics.zorath.tolvaqsys.internal
  tenant: praiel
  seal: seal_fd9cd4f1